My poor niece needs a car for a job ... I have to make a move to give her my 04SE. It has 127Kmiles and is still fine ... some small leaks started after changing plugs @110k.

Too bad the 2015 Maxima isn't here yet.
The 2014 Genesis has big discount but not many to choose from (2015 is too $$$).
So ... I got me a new 2014 Avalon Touring (for $5k off sticker)
* Goods: great MPG (26.x combined MPG vs 20.x on Maxima)
relaxingly smooth & quiet & comfortable (i am getting old)
great looking & luxurious.
less body-roll
* Bads: throtte isn't as aggressive.
brake pedal has little feedback (my main disappointment, will get used to it).
audio not as full & warm & powerful.

Anyway, I will probably have to help to maintain the old Max. But will miss my Max for sure. And will miss the forum also.
